Output 21f474f68b9702354d260217f9d8cd9c0d4940e8e0ac16de945871176adf42eb:571

value
379098
script pubkey
OP_0 OP_PUSHBYTES_20 351e52f393b4b34b02f42f0afd409b7ee2b22006
address
bc1qx5099uunkje5kqh59u906sym0m3tygqx98wjjt
transaction
21f474f68b9702354d260217f9d8cd9c0d4940e8e0ac16de945871176adf42eb
spent
true